2

假设我们有一个非常简单的测试用例:导航到网站的主页。我想在不同环境(DEV、QA、PROD)的不同测试计划中重用这个测试用例。因此,服务的位置将根据我使用的测试计划而改变。

如何确保当测试人员在 MTM 中看到“操作”指令时,它会显示当前环境的正确 URL?

我可以根据测试计划执行此操作吗?有不同的方法吗?

4

1 回答 1

1

你没有提到你的测试是自动化的,所以我会给你一个手动测试的答案。

  1. 在您的测试用例中,不要使用特定的 URL 值。只需说“导航到该站点的主页。
  2. 板条箱只有一个Test Plan
  3. 在测试计划中创建 3 个不同的Test Configurations,每个环境一个。
  4. 在测试计划的属性窗口中,为每个环境添加 3 个链接。例如,为 Qa 添加带有Description = Qa&的新链接Link = http://qa.myservice/
  5. 当您在测试套件中添加此测试用例时,右键单击测试用例并选择Select test configurations for selected tests并选择测试用例将运行的配置(环境)。

当您的测试人员将运行测试用例时,将根据配置选择正确的链接。

于 2012-11-21T10:54:22.457 回答